Over the past 29 years, there have been 27 property sales recorded in the BN3 8AA postcode area. The highest sale price reached £630,000, while the most recent sale was for a semi-detached bungalow sold in May 2024 for £590,000.
The estimated average property value in BN3 8AA currently stands at £561,960, which is approximately 21.4% higher than the city average, indicating a potentially more desirable or in-demand location.
In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£6,091.
Property prices in BN3 8AA have risen by 2.3% over the past year , with a total increase of 31.9% over the past five years, and a long-term rise of 68.6% over the past decade.
100% of recorded transactions in the area were for semi-detached properties.
Housing in BN3 8AA is predominantly owner-occupied, with an estimated 70% of homes being lived in by the owners.
